It was born in the U.S.A., created in the midst of the Cold War by the government as a strategic mechanism that would provide for the emission and reception of electronic communication signals in the event of a world catastrophe. Commissioned by the Department of Defense, four computers called nodes were connected using modems, telephone wires and satellites, one each at UCLA, UCSB, Stanford and University of Utah. ARPANet stands for Advanced Research Projects Agency Network. Its purpose was to share information and results of research among the various scientists involved in Department of Defense projects. Each node was specifically designed io be independent of the others in case of that aforementioned world catastrophe.
Meanwhile, the Merit Network was being established between Wayne State University, Michigan State University, and the University of Michigan for the use of its students, faculty and ahimni to access various documents and services such as the weather. This non- defense-related information sharing network is still in service today. in 1971, email was "invented." Ray Tomlinson devised the use of the @ sign to make email possible, it is a program to send messages across a distributed network, it was not as fancy as the programs you are all accustomed to using, but it did the job. And ARPANet continued to grow, it consisted of 23 host computers.

With it, we have immense amounts of digital computing power located right at our desk. Computers work well when they are connected to each other, and digital data can be transferred quite reliably from machine to machine.
However, the minute you wish to connect a digital computer to some “real world” device (such as a wind speed indicator or fuel level sensor) you need to design a circuit that interfaces an analog device to the digital computer. In many cases, this involves the conversion from an analog voltage to a digital representation of that voltage. This set of Stamps in Class experiments will explore many of the basic principles of interfacing analog devices to digital microcontrollers. Many times this involves the use of easy-to-use commands built right into the BASIC Stamp, and at other times requires the use of a an “analog to digital converter”.
Why should we be interested in converting from analog to digital? Many different aspects of our lives are dependent upon this conversion process. Some are not too critical to our survival like compact disc players, telephone systems, and music. Others, however, might be critical. Medical equipment and sensors often require analog to digital and digital to analog conversion.

It does not support the new Word 2007 .docx file format, which is not OLE2 based. HWPF is still in early development. It is in the scratchpad section of the SVN. You will need to ensure you either have a recent SVN checkout, or a recent SVN nightly build (including the scratchpad jar!)
Source in the org.apache.poi.hwpf.model tree is the old legacy code refactored into an object model. Source code in the org.apache.poi.hwpf.extractor tree is a wrapper of this to facilitate easy extraction of interesting things (eg the Text). Source code in the org.apache.poi.hdf tree is the old legacy code.

The Photoshop Environment
Photoshop Toolbox
The Photoshop toolbox is the most important user interface with this complex program, and includes the primary tools to work with graphics. These include the tools that let you use type, and select, paint, draw, sample, edit, move, annotate, and view images. Other tools in the toolbox allow you to change foreground/background colors, go to Adobe Online by either clicking the feather Adobe logo at the top of the pallet or by going to File > Adobe Online.
Overview of the tools
To view the name of a tool button, hold your mouse pointer over the tool you want to see, and the name will appear as a tool tip. (See the image right.) Some tool buttons have multiple tools combined into one button. Tool buttons with multiple tools have a small triangle in the lower right hand corner of the button. Right click and hold this button to view the alternate tools
